The theory of optical dispersive shock waves in photorefractive media

The theory of optical dispersive shocks generated in propagation of light beams through photore- fractive media is developed. Full one-dimensional analytical theory based on the Whitham modu- lation approach is given for the simplest case of sharp step-like initial discontinuity in a beam with one-dimensional strip-like geometry. This approach is con¯rmed by numerical simulations which are extended also to beams with cylindrical symmetry. The theory explains recent experiments where such dispersive shock waves have been observed.
